If you are getting more than one treatment, you will probably need to sign separate informed … WebThe American Medical Association's first code of medical ethics in 1847 did not mention patient-physician interaction or informed consent. In the early 1900s, physicians routinely obtained assent, the agreement of the patient to have a procedure, but not consent, the informed authorization by the patient to have a specific procedure.

You can use any of the three … how to stop incisions from itchingWebAug 18, 2024 · The Informed Consent Form (ICF) provides details on EFS, as well as an overview of the risks associated with the specific device and EFS trial. The “Introduction to Consent for Early Feasibility Studies for Patients” is an educational aid provided to the patient prior to presentation of the ICF.
